This Saturday, September 29, The Blue Dog Tavern in Chalfont will be hosting an insane tap list of rare and delicious beers. Taps open at 11am and the beer will flow until each keg is kicked. Then, the next rare keg will be tapped. The cool beers will last for quite a few days, as there are almost 3 DOZEN interesting kegs.
The Tavern is located at Route 202 and County Line Roads in Chalfont, PA.
Here is the ridiculous opening tap list:
